private int makeRoomAfterFirst(int offsetNeedingRoom, int totalDesired) { // compress rear its larger totalDesired = compressAfter(offsetNeedingRoom + 4, totalDesired); if (totalDesired > 0) { totalDesired = compressBefore(offsetNeedingRoom - 4, totalDesired); if (totalDesired > 0) { preserveWorkspace = false; totalDesired = compressAfter(offsetNeedingRoom + 4, totalDesired); if (totalDesired > 0) { totalDesired = compressBefore(offsetNeedingRoom - 4, totalDesired); } } } return totalDesired; }
private int makeRoomBeforeFirst(int offsetNeedingRoom, int totalDesired) { // compress front its larger totalDesired = compressBefore(offsetNeedingRoom - 4, totalDesired); if (totalDesired > 0) { totalDesired = compressAfter(offsetNeedingRoom + 4, totalDesired); if (totalDesired > 0) { preserveWorkspace = false; totalDesired = compressBefore(offsetNeedingRoom - 4, totalDesired); if (totalDesired > 0) { totalDesired = compressAfter(offsetNeedingRoom + 4, totalDesired); } } } return totalDesired; }
